Working restoratively is a social/relational rather than a behaviorist model. Embracing restorative practices is not a program but rather a way of thinking, being and operating in the day-to-day.  Noted school climate expert, Jo Ann Freiberg of School Climate Consultants, will lead each of these virtual sessions.

Restorative Practices Basic Training
August 3 – 4, 2022
8:30 am –2 pm (Virtual)

  • In partnership with Stamford Public Schools
  • The training includes concrete and practical strategies for establishing the appropriate classroom and school-based routines as well as conducting circles and conferences in primary prevention as well as intervention contexts. This is accomplished by focusing not on rules broken and punitive consequences but rather on the harms done and providing appropriate restorative consequences and the systems that are necessary to repair and support strong relationships among all school community members (students and adults).
